“The lessons to be learned inside the school of charity all have to do with the heart – that interior place where we move deep within ourselves to discover the truth of who we are and to discover what we can of God. I went to Our Lady of the Mississippi Abbey to learn how to live more intentionally and I found out that it’s all a matter of being educated in the ways of the heart in order to recognize, protect, and nurture what is sacred about life.”
– from the Introduction of Inside the School of Charity: Lessons from the Monastery by Trisha Day
In 2003, Trisha Day had the opportunity to enter the enclosure of Our Lady of the Mississippi Abbey and live the Benedictine life practiced by the Cistercian sisters of the monastery. This book discussion will explore Trisha’s experiences, reflections, and takeaways from her three-month stay as recorded in Inside the School of Charity: Lessons from the Monastery.

Tim Oberholzer is Executive Director of the Center for Benedictine Life. In addition to managing the operations of the CBL, Tim facilitates in-person retreats and on-line programs. Tim also accompanies others as a spiritual director. Tim spent five and a half years as a Trappist monk at New Melleray Abbey in Peosta, Iowa. Deep prayer and reflection led him to leave the community prior to making solemn profession.
